Origin and Meaning of Valmai

The name Valmai has rich etymological roots, tracing back to various cultures and languages. Primarily recognized within the Welsh and Hebrew contexts, the name Valmai is often associated with meaning and significance that reflect personal qualities or cherished values.

In Welsh, Valmai is thought to derive from the combination of elements that denote strength, valor, and beauty. The prefix “Val” can be linked to valorous traits, while “mai” could be interpreted as a diminutive suffix often associated with affection in baby names. Collectively, this lends the name a connotation of a beloved and courageous individual, attributes many parents may wish to bestow upon their children.

Historical Context and Cultural Significance

The name Valmai has a rich historical presence, tracing its roots through various cultures and eras. Originating primarily from the Welsh language, Valmai has been recognized as a derivative form of the name Valmai or Valmay, which signifies a “powerful maiden” or “valiant protector.” The historical significance of the name can be seen in its use among notable figures in Welsh literature and folklore, where strong, courageous women are often celebrated. This aligns well with its meaning in the context of baby name meaning, emphasizing virtues such as strength and bravery.
